KUWAIT, Jan 22 (KUNA) -- Kuwait Airways Board Chairman and Managing Director Sheikh Talal Mubarak Abdullah Al-Ahmad Al-Sabah said here Monday the corporation has already launched its online reservation service through its website.

Sheikh Talal, speaking at a news conference, said that the ceremony for launching the fresh service capped efforts by three teams in the Kuwaiti corporation.

The first team was interested in booking procedures by an online reservation gate. The second team was concerned about air ticket payment procedures through an electronic payment gate in cooperation with Kuwait Finance House (KFH).

The third team was interested in the online issuance of air tickets, he added.

Kuwait Airway's online reservation service is part of its strategic blueprint to overhaul and improve its services in order to facilitate procedures for its clients, he said.

Talal added that the company would ensure the confidentiality of clients' personal information and data as well as credit cards by means of using sophisticated information protection methods.

According to the new online reservation service, nine travelers can book air tickets at one stroke at anytime, he said, hoping that more services would be provided by the airline in the future.
